Sr. Embedded Software Engineer
$153k - $170kOSI Systems
Overview Continental Electronics Corporation is a leading provider of RF technologies and innovative solutions with over 75 years of proven performance. CEC has experienced significant recent growth and has established itself as the go-to supplier for a diversified product line supporting a wide spectrum of markets from commercial products, military customers, to space research laboratories. The Embedded Software Engineers to work with software and hardware teams, create code and documentation to support system control and monitoring of CEC products and systems. Experience with radio or TV transmitter studio equipment and/or system control and monitoring of electro-mechanical systems is highly desirable.
Responsibilities
Physical Demands
While performing the duties of this job, the employee is regularly required to sit. The employee is frequently required to walk; use hands to finder, handle or feel, reach with hands and arms; and talk or hear. The employee is occasionally required to stand. The Employee must frequently lift or move objects up to 10 pounds and occasionally lift or move objects up to 25 pounds. Specific vision abilities required by this job include close vision, distance vision, and ability to adjust focus. Please review our benefits here: Life at OSI Pay may range from $153,000 to $170,000 annually The pay range above represents annual base salary only. Final compensation will be determined based on factors such as your job level, geographic location, date of hire, experience, job-related knowledge and skills, and education in conjunction with market and business considerations. Base salary is one component of your total rewards package. You may be eligible for long-term incentives, potential discretionary bonuses, and the ability to purchase company stock at a discounted rate through the Employee Stock Purchase Program (ESPP). OSI also offers comprehensive benefits including various options for health plans, access to 401(k) retirement plan, health savings account, disability insurance, life insurance, AD&D insurance, leave of absence programs and an array of voluntary benefits. In addition, paid time off is offered to be used for vacation, holidays, bereavement, and jury duty. Full-Time salaried employees are entitled to flexible time-off. NOTICE TO THIRD PARTY AGENCIES OSI Systems, Inc. and its subsidiaries (collectively "OSI") does not accept unsolicited resumes from recruiters or employment agencies. If any person or entity, including a recruiter or agency, submits any information, including any resume or information regarding any potential candidate, without a signed agreement in place with OSI, OSI explicitly reserves the right to use such information, and pursue and/or hire such candidates, without any financial obligation to the person, recruiter or agency. Any unsolicited information or resumes, including those submitted directly to hiring managers, are considered and deemed to be the property of OSI. Equal Opportunity Employer - Disability and Veteran Know Your Rights Poster Link: OSI Systems, Inc. has three operating divisions: (a) Security, providing security and inspection systems, turnkey security screening solutions and related services; (b) Healthcare, providing patient monitoring, diagnostic cardiology and anesthesia systems; and (c) Optoelectronics and Manufacturing, providing specialized electronic components and electronic manufacturing services for original equipment manufacturers with applications in the defense, aerospace, medical and industrial markets, among others.
Responsibilities
- Develops software solutions by conferring with users, studying systems flow, data usage, and work processes. Anticipates problem areas by utilizing the software development lifecycle
- Determines operational feasibility by evaluating the problem definition, requirements, and proposed solutions
- Documents and demonstrates solutions by developing flowcharts, layouts, diagrams, charts, code comments and clear code
- Updates job knowledge by staying familiar with state-of-the-art development tools, programming techniques, and computing equipment; participating in educational opportunities; reading professional publications; maintaining personal networks; participating in professional organizations
- Supports the organization by providing advice, coaching and participating in product/system design reviews
- Uphold the company's core values of Integrity, Innovation, Accountability, and Teamwork
- Demonstrate behavior consistent with the company's Code of Ethics and Conduct
- It is the responsibility of every employee to report to their manager or a member or senior management any quality problems or defects in order for corrective action to be implemented and to avoid recurrence of the problem.
- Duties may be modified or assigned at any time to meet the needs of the business
- Bachelor's Degree in Computer Science, Electrical Engineering, Computer Engineering, or similar technical discipline
- 8 years of experience as a software engineer; demonstrated success developing a variety of software systems, or 6 years of experience with a Master's degree
- 5+ years of experience developing control and monitoring applications utilizing custom register interfaces and TCP protocols as part of the overall application architecture
- Proficiency developing and troubleshooting complex software systems that run in mixed environments including Linux, Unix and/or Windows on desktop, server, tablet, and mobile systems
- TCP/IP debugging w/ ICDs
- Previous experience configuring and using any or all of the following: Linux, C/C++, TCP/IP networking, and web development Javascript, Node.js, and GTK+3.x or something similar.
- Hands-on work with lower-level communication protocols, high power, lab/test equipment, schematics & board-level parts.
- Active DoD issued Secret Clearance
- DSP, AJAX, SOAP, Ant, Servo motor tuning, PLC Ladder Diagrams, NTP, Subversion, Git
- Writing embedded / Industrial Internet of Things (IIOT) globally distributed applications
- UI and human-computer interaction design using GLADE, React, Ignition, or similar
- Modify, design, develop and debug device drivers for I2C, SPI, UART, USB, PCIe, GPIO
- Script Tools: Python, BASH, Lua, CSH, Perl, TCL/TK
- Virtualization and Simulation: Git, SVN, Jira, Buildroot, OpenEmbedded
- Automated tests and optimizing build
Physical Demands
While performing the duties of this job, the employee is regularly required to sit. The employee is frequently required to walk; use hands to finder, handle or feel, reach with hands and arms; and talk or hear. The employee is occasionally required to stand. The Employee must frequently lift or move objects up to 10 pounds and occasionally lift or move objects up to 25 pounds. Specific vision abilities required by this job include close vision, distance vision, and ability to adjust focus. Please review our benefits here: Life at OSI Pay may range from $153,000 to $170,000 annually The pay range above represents annual base salary only. Final compensation will be determined based on factors such as your job level, geographic location, date of hire, experience, job-related knowledge and skills, and education in conjunction with market and business considerations. Base salary is one component of your total rewards package. You may be eligible for long-term incentives, potential discretionary bonuses, and the ability to purchase company stock at a discounted rate through the Employee Stock Purchase Program (ESPP). OSI also offers comprehensive benefits including various options for health plans, access to 401(k) retirement plan, health savings account, disability insurance, life insurance, AD&D insurance, leave of absence programs and an array of voluntary benefits. In addition, paid time off is offered to be used for vacation, holidays, bereavement, and jury duty. Full-Time salaried employees are entitled to flexible time-off. NOTICE TO THIRD PARTY AGENCIES OSI Systems, Inc. and its subsidiaries (collectively "OSI") does not accept unsolicited resumes from recruiters or employment agencies. If any person or entity, including a recruiter or agency, submits any information, including any resume or information regarding any potential candidate, without a signed agreement in place with OSI, OSI explicitly reserves the right to use such information, and pursue and/or hire such candidates, without any financial obligation to the person, recruiter or agency. Any unsolicited information or resumes, including those submitted directly to hiring managers, are considered and deemed to be the property of OSI. Equal Opportunity Employer - Disability and Veteran Know Your Rights Poster Link: OSI Systems, Inc. has three operating divisions: (a) Security, providing security and inspection systems, turnkey security screening solutions and related services; (b) Healthcare, providing patient monitoring, diagnostic cardiology and anesthesia systems; and (c) Optoelectronics and Manufacturing, providing specialized electronic components and electronic manufacturing services for original equipment manufacturers with applications in the defense, aerospace, medical and industrial markets, among others.
Vacancy posted 2 days ago
Similar jobs that could be interesting for youBased on the Sr. Embedded Software Engineer in Richardson, TX vacancy
$86.8k - $165.2k
...Prattwhitney is seeking a Senior Embedded Software Engineer at their Richardson, TX location. The role involves supporting stakeholders, developing software designs, and mentoring junior team members. Qualified candidates should have a degree in STEM fields and substantial...Senior- A leading technology firm in Texas, Plano, is seeking a Senior Embedded Software Engineer to spearhead embedded software projects for next-generation 5G radio units. The ideal candidate will have 5-10 years of experience in embedded software development, with strong skills...Senior
- ...Senior Embedded Software Engineer job at CSI. Plano, TX. DIRECT HIRE / FULL TIME POSITION. LOCAL TO THE DFW METROPLEX PREFERRED. ONSITE (MONDAY - THURSDAY / REMOTE ON FRIDAY) Title : Embedded Software Engineer IV Requirements : BS in Electrical/Computer Engineering or...SeniorFull timeLocal areaRemote workMonday to Friday
- Downtown Boulder Partnership is seeking a Senior Embedded Software Engineer based in Plano, TX. This full-time direct hire position requires strong expertise in embedded software development with C/C++, with a preference for local candidates in the DFW Metroplex. The ideal...SeniorRemote jobFull timeLocal area
$115k - $133k
Continental Electronics Corporation is seeking an Embedded Software Engineer to develop software solutions for system control and monitoring. Ideal candidates will have at least 5 years of experience in software engineering and a Bachelor’s degree in a relevant field....Senior$86.8k - $165.2k
...nation and allies defend freedoms and deter aggression. The Software organization develops the applications that drive missiles... ...and test software. This position is for a Senior Embedded Software Engineer to join our Surveillance Sensor Radio Frequency (RF) Solutions...SeniorTemporary workWorldwideRelocationRelocation packageFlexible hours- OSI Systems is seeking an experienced Embedded Software Engineer for our Richardson, TX location. You will develop software solutions in collaboration with hardware teams for state-of-the-art RF transmission systems. The ideal candidate will have a Bachelor's degree in...Senior
- Senior Embedded Software Engineer Location: 3200 E Renner Rd, Richardson, TX (US-TX-RICHARDSON-461). Role Type: Onsite. Date Posted: 2026-05-28. Salary Range: $86,800 - $165,200 USD. Security Clearance Active and transferable DoD Secret clearance required on day 1. U.S...Senior
$115k - $133k
Rapiscan Systems Inc. is looking for an Embedded Software Engineer in Richardson, Texas. This role involves developing software solutions for system control and monitoring across various products. The candidate should possess a bachelor's degree in a related field and...SeniorFlexible hours- ...our SoC development team, our team is looking for engineers with a passion for System-On-Chip and embedded SW development. Within the system-on-chip team,... ...features shine in the final product. As an embedded software engineer, you will work alongside the design and validation...Work experience placementWorldwide
- OmniOn Power Inc. is seeking a Senior Embedded Firmware Engineer in Plano, Texas. This role involves designing and developing embedded firmware for sophisticated power electronics systems, including real-time control applications. The ideal candidate will have at least...Senior
- OmniOn Power is seeking a Senior Embedded Firmware Engineer in Plano, Texas. The role involves designing and developing firmware for AC-DC Rectifier and DC-DC converter products, ensuring compatibility with other systems. A Bachelor's degree in Electrical Engineering or...Senior
- ...how often (in days) to receive an alert: Sr. Principal GaN Scientist Experience Level... ...foundation in semiconductor physics and device engineering. Extensive hands‑on experience in... ...bridging strategy and execution: Writing software Analyzing complex datasets Setting up new...SeniorWork experience placement
- ...generation long range strike weapons systems to give America and its Allies a definitive edge and deter future conflicts. Senior Embedded Software Engineer Castelion is seeking a Senior Embedded Software Engineer to architect, implement, and harden software running on resource...Senior
$86.8k - $165.2k
Prattwhitney in McKinney, TX seeks a skilled software engineer to support the software development life cycle for embedded systems. Candidates should have at least 5 years of relevant experience, particularly in C++ and Linux development. This role requires U.S. citizenship...Senior- Sr. Developer/Admin Sterling Integrator and Sterling File Gateway Required skillset: Sterling Integrator Sterling File Gateway Sterling Secure Proxy AWS Job Summary: Tools: Sterling Integrator, Sterling File Gateway, Connect: Direct, PGP, Splunk File Transfer Protocols...SeniorWork experience placement
- ...About the role We are seeking a Senior Embedded Software Engineer to sustain, troubleshoot, and improve embedded software for in-service business-jet cabin systems (IFE/CMS). You will work across Linux, QNX, RTOS, and bare-metal environments, diagnose field issues...SeniorFull timeTemporary workMonday to Friday
- A defense technology company in Texas, Castelion, is seeking an Embedded Software Engineer to design and implement software for mission-critical systems. The role involves writing low-level C and Rust, optimizing algorithms with CUDA, and implementing secure processing...Senior
- Senior Embedded Firmware Engineer Power Electronics Job Overview The Senior Embedded Firmware Engineer will be responsible for executing projects... .../ high voltage circuits. Adhere to coding standards and software engineering best practices including code maintenance in...SeniorShift work
- ...Job Title -Sr. Full Stack Developer-AI Native Duration -Long Term (90 Days Initial Engagement) Work Mode- Onsite Work... ...senior full stack developer who operates AI as a core part of their engineering practice. The ideal candidate has meaningfully integrated AI...Senior
- ...using advanced machine learning and GenAI. Our team solves hard engineering problems at scale, with real-world industry impact. We're... ...We're looking for an exceptionally skilled and experienced Sr. Principal Data Scientist / Machine Learning Engineer to lead and...Senior
$171k - $325k
## Sr Principal Engineer AI/MLApplylocations: Santa Clara: Richardson: Austintime type: Full timeposted on: Posted Todayjob requisition id: JR-2602647**About MIPS @ GlobalFoundries:** GlobalFoundries is a leading full-service semiconductor foundry providing a unique combination...SeniorWork experience placement- Prattwhitney is seeking a Senior Embedded Software Engineer in McKinney, TX to develop software components for core compute-platform services. This role involves integrating software across Linux-based compute nodes and requires expertise in systems-level programming languages...SeniorFlexible hours
- ...product is designed in-house from analog and digital electronics through software and systems, giving our engineers end-to-end ownership of the solution. POSITION OVERVIEW We are seeking a Senior Embedded Software Engineer to sustain, troubleshoot, and improve embedded...Senior
- Job Title - Sr. Full Stack Developer-AI Native Duration - Long Term (90 Days Initial Engagement) Work Mode- Onsite Work Location... ...full stack developer who operates AI as a core part of their engineering practice. The ideal candidate has meaningfully integrated AI across...Senior
- ...Embedded Software Design & Verification Engineer We are seeking highly skilled Embedded Software Design & Verification Engineers with strong experience in DO-178C (DAL A) safety-critical systems. The ideal candidate will play a key role across the full software development...
- ...Sr Embedded Software Engineer Plano, TX – Hybrid Need 3-5 years' experience in Embedded Software Development in Automotive industry. As a Sr/Embedded software Engineer, shall be responsible for developing embedded applications in automotive infotainment production...Work experience placement
- ...Sr Java Full Stack Developer ITTConnect is seeking a Sr Java Full Stack Developer with experience in the Financial Services /... ...frameworks like Karate or Cucumber BS in Computer Science, Computer Engineering or similar Nice to have: Working experience in Docker,...SeniorWork experience placementWork at officeRemote work
$130k - $150k
...etc. • Experience in building scalable application • Experience in performance tuning of UI application • Experience in Search Engine Optimization and writing Search Engine Optimized code • Coordinating with UX designer • Cloud technology like AWS experience,...Senior- ...Software Development Engineer Required Skills: ~5+ years of experience in large scale software development. ~5+ years of relevant work experience in designing and building software applications in Java as well as the following: Relational databases (e.g., PostgreSQL...SeniorWork experience placement
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Sr. Embedded Software Engineer. Be the first to apply!
Related searches
- embedded software engineer Richardson, TX
- embedded engineer Richardson, TX
- embedded systems software engineer Richardson, TX
- embedded developer Richardson, TX
- senior automation controls engineer Richardson, TX
- senior accounts payable Richardson, TX
- senior brand designer Richardson, TX
- senior business analyst contract Richardson, TX
- senior digital account manager Richardson, TX
- senior specialist Richardson, TX

